EPDM

Industry specific materials improve integrity
Ethylene Propylene Diene Rubber (EPDM) polymers are fully saturated, unpolar hydrocarbon based elastomers. Their polymer geometry gives them superior compatibility with polar fluids and polar solvents at elevated temperatures.
The materials have:
- High chemical resistance
- Give long life in polar solvents, hot water and steam
- Suitable for contact with alkaline cleaning fluids
- Excellent in most dairy applications and with WFI (Water For Injection) at high temperatures
Materials technology enhances capabilities
All recommended EPDM grades are peroxide cured and contain a very low amount of softeners and process aids. This reduces potential leach out to a minimum, lowering the risk of contamination. They have also been engineered to achieve enhanced chemical and thermal stability along with compliance to FDA 21 CFR177.2600, 3-A, USP Class VI, Cytotoxicity (USP 87), NSF51 and several water approvals.
Areas of use:
- Used in almost all types of applications as a universal material, suitable both in cleaning and sterilization processes.
- Typical applications are filling, dispensing, pumps, pipe and flange gaskets, valves, quick connectors, tanks, separators, homogenizers, decanters and heat exchangers.
Products:
O-Ring, Square Seal, Kantseal, Flat Seal, Gaskets, Diaphragms, also reinforced. EPDM can also be bonded to other materials and delivered as engineered parts in almost any design.

FKM

Standard FKM optimized for steam environments
Trelleborg Sealing Solutions has optimized the performance of our Fluoroelastomer (FKM) material range, engineering it to meet the specific criteria of the processing industry.
Materials demonstrate:
- Good elevated temperature characteristics
- Compatibility to acidic CIP fluid, fatty food products, food grade lubricants and oils
Products:
O-Ring, Square Seal, Kantseal, Flat Seal, Gaskets, Diaphragms, also reinforced.
FKM can also be bonded to other materials and delivered as engineered parts in almost any design.
Areas of use:
- Especially suited for processes where there is contact with high fat media such as grease and oils or at high temperature.
- Typical applications include Mechanical Seals, Decanters, Separators, Pumps, Tanks, Valves, Heat Exchangers and equipment cleaned using CIP and SIP regimes.

Isolast FFKM

Outstanding resistance to chemicals
Perfluoroelastomer (FFKM) materials are terpolymers of monomers in which all hydrogen atoms have been replaced by fluorine. The absence of hydrogen in the molecular chain dramatically increases both their chemical and thermal resistance. The cross-linked molecular chains enable them to combine the resilience and sealing force of an elastomer with the chemical inertness and thermal stability of PTFE.
Unrivalled operating characteristics
Isolast® is the Trelleborg Sealing Solutions range of high specification perfluoroelastomer compounds. It offers the widest portfolio on the market engineered to meet specific processing demands. Virtually inert, the materials perform well in a broad range of chemical media including organic and inorganic oxides, acids, alkalis, amines, esters and steam at continuous operating temperatures from -25°C to +325°C / -13°F to +617°F.
Improving production efficiency
In tests Isolast® is proven to have better operating characteristics than other elastomer types as well as competitive perfluoroelastomers. The two grades J9515 and J9516 have been developed to meet the most stringent standards and are ideal for sealing in aggressive solvent-based cleaning fluids. They help reduce downtime and improve production efficiency by extending seal life.
Areas of use:
Isolast® provides the ultimate solution for elastomer sealing in aggressive chemicals and at extreme temperatures.
Recommended for similar areas of use to those of EPDM or FKM materials but where extremely aggressive media is present.

Silicone

Trelleborg Sealing Solutions materials give superior performance
Silicone materials are ideal for use in bioprocessing, food, beverage and pharmaceutical production due to their inherent inertness to bacteria, mold and fungi.
Trelleborg Sealing Solutions provide materials that:
- Give excellent heat resistance, cold flexibility and dielectric properties
- Are especially good where exposure to ozone and oxygen is likely
- Have operating temperatures from -60°C to +200°C / -76°F to +392°F
- Have exceptional low surface energy, meaning seals will not adhere to counterparts.
- Demonstrate low long-term compression set
- Are suitable for use in hot water, animal and plant fat, some lubricants and glycerin.
Care should be taken if specifying in acids, alkalis, ketones, esters and steam above 100°C / 212°F, where chemical degradation can occur.
Silicone compounds are grades SC6L1 and S700R8.
Turcon

Dynamic and rotating sealing elements
Inherently, Polytetrafluoroethylene (PTFE) is compatible with almost all chemicals, making it ideal for use in equipment where seals are likely to be exposed to aggressive media, including CIP and SIP regimes. Specific operating properties are achieved by the addition of fillers and special processing technologies.
Turcon® gives:
- Excellent friction and self-lubricating characteristics
- Is suited to dynamic and rotating applications
The world’s largest manufacturer of PTFE based seals
Trelleborg Sealing Solutions is the world’s largest manufacturer of seals in this type of material, and no other sealing supplier can offer such a wide range of grades. All of these are produced at our own facilities in Europe, US, South America and Asia. Turcon® is the Trelleborg Sealing Solutions brand of proprietary PTFE based compounds.
Engineered for demanding environments
With so many options, a cost-effective choice is available whatever the application. For environments where seals are not exposed to process media, compliance to approvals is not necessary. In these cases T05, T19, or T46 are the standard choice.
Turcon® MF designed for processing needs
Where compliant materials are needed, the Turcon® MF range has been formulated to meet bioprocessing, food, beverage and pharmaceutical production demands. Based on ultra-clean technology, these compounds are manufactured from high-purity PTFE grades and additives. Their smooth finish, with high gloss and low porosity, avoids the risk of contamination buildup and reduces particle shedding.
Areas of use:
- For static, reciprocating and rotary applications
- Pharmaceutical and serum production where avoidance of line stops is critical
- Mixed process streams in multipurpose equipment where seals are exposed to a variety of extremely aggressive cleaning solvents and CIP fluids
- Low and High temperature environments

Zurcon

Zurcon® for reciprocating and oscillating situations
Zurcon® is the brand name for the Trelleborg Sealing Solutions range of engineered plastic based materials. Its friction characteristics mean it is ideal for reciprocating, very slow rotating and oscillating situations where high wear resistance is required.
Zurcon® Z80
Zurcon® Z80 has an operating temperature from -196°C to +80°C / -321°F to +176°F continuous use up to +125°C / +257°F for short periods. It is compatible with all water based and alkaline cleaning agents with steam cycles below +115°C / +239°F and compliant to FDA 21 CFR 177.1520.
Zurcon® Z2221
Zurcon® Z2221 is a proprietary polyurethane material specially developed for the manufacture of sealing elements. The material displays high wear resistance, low compression set and a wide operating temperature range from -30°C to +110°C / -22°F to +230°F. Compliant to 21 CFR 177.1680, it is suitable for use in various food applications where resistance is required. It is compatible with many water based and alkaline cleaning agents and with steam cycles below +115°C / +239°F.
